Summary
The speaker advises that social media should not be allowed to become a master, drawing a parallel to the warning against serving Mammon. He cautions that the danger lies in the power social media holds over us, which can lead to entanglement and waste precious time, like draining an expensive perfume. He stresses that genuine relationships and spiritual growth require real-life, face-to-face interaction, as online personas are often artificial.
